Thomas Wesley Wilmeth was born May 21, 1924 in McNairy County, Tennessee the son of the late Logan and Lorena Deming Wilmeth.
He was united in marriage to Fawndree Parmely on October 23, 1943.
Mr. Wilmeth was a night watchman for 19 years at Levi-Strauss in Ramer, Tennessee and was a member of the Antioch church of Christ. He was a United States Army Veteran of World War II, having served in the European Theater. Mr. Wilmeth was a lifelong resident of Ramer until 2007. He loved to work in his garden, and enjoyed attending auctions whenever possible.
Mr. Wilmeth departed this life on September 8, 2010 in Selmer, Tennessee at the age of 86 Years, 3 Months, 18 Days.
